Output dfa9632e1792c318acef7d08f79376078bbec25ae128e4e6f7a691e0c9152ebc:10

value
424054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c7f6c86f29c327a8eaa1555457ace25d85f5ff4 OP_EQUAL
address
3EVuAyDuU6r6nLxLF8BmUcDBh53S8SyN5k
transaction
dfa9632e1792c318acef7d08f79376078bbec25ae128e4e6f7a691e0c9152ebc
spent
true